¿Qué son los autómatas pushdown con ejemplos?

Tabla de contenido:

¿Qué son los autómatas pushdown con ejemplos?
¿Qué son los autómatas pushdown con ejemplos?
Anonim

Pushdown Automata es un autómata finito autómata finito El autómata finito o máquina de estado finito es una máquina abstracta que tiene cinco elementos o tupla. Tiene un conjunto de estados y reglas para pasar de un estado a otro, pero depende del símbolo de entrada aplicado. Básicamente es un modelo abstracto de computadora digital. https://www.geeksforgeeks.org › introducción-de-autómatas-finitos

Introducción de autómatas finitos - GeeksforGeeks

con memoria extra llamada pila que ayuda a los autómatas Pushdown a reconocer lenguajes libres de contexto. Un Pushdown Automata (PDA) se puede definir como: … En un estado dado, el PDA leerá el símbolo de entrada y el símbolo de la pila (parte superior de la pila) y pasará a un nuevo estado y cambiará el símbolo de la pila.

¿Para qué se utilizan los autómatas pushdown?

Un autómata pushdown es una forma de implementar una gramática libre de contexto de forma similar a como diseñamos DFA para una gramática regular. Un DFA puede recordar una cantidad finita de información, pero un PDA puede recordar una cantidad infinita de información. una pila de tamaño infinito.

¿Cómo se define formalmente PDA?

Un autómata pushdown (PDA) es una máquina de estados finitos que tiene un almacenamiento de pila adicional. Las transiciones que hace una máquina se basan no solo en la entrada y el estado actual, sino también en la pila. La definición formal (en nuestro libro de texto) es que un PDA es esto: M=(K, Σ, Γ, Δ, s, F) donde . K=conjunto de estados finitos.

¿Qué entiendes por Pushdown automata Acceptance ilustrado con ejemplos?

Un lenguaje puede ser aceptado por los autómatas Pushdown usando dos enfoques: 1. Aceptación por el estado final: Se dice que el PDA acepta su entrada por el estado final si entra en cualquier estado final en cero o más movimientos después de leer toda la entrada. Sea P=(Q, ∑, Γ, δ, q0, Z, F) una PDA.

¿Cómo se empujan los autómatas?

Q) Construya un PDA para el lenguaje L={0 1m2m3 | n>=1, m>=1}

  1. Paso-1: Al recibir 0, empújelo a la pila. Al recibir 1, empújelo a la pila y vaya al siguiente estado.
  2. Paso 2: Al recibir 1 empújelo a la pila. …
  3. Paso 3: Al recibir 2 pop 1 de la pila. …
  4. Paso 4: Al recibir 3 pop 0 de la pila.

Recomendado:

Articulos interesantes
¿Dónde usar vacilar en una oración?
Lee mas

¿Dónde usar vacilar en una oración?

Dudó en aceptar el trabajo. A veces dudo en decir lo que realmente estoy pensando. Dudé en venir sin que me lo pidieran. No dudaría en pedir tu ayuda si siento que la necesito. ¿Cómo se usa el verbo vacilar? 1[intransitivo, transitivo]

¿Senna tiene isolda?
Lee mas

¿Senna tiene isolda?

Otra parte de Isolda poseyó a Senna cuando era joven, después de que la Niebla Negra atacara su asentamiento. Fue maldecida para atraer a Black Mist ya que estaba buscando a Isolda, pero fue salvada por un Centinela de la Luz conocido como Urias.

¿Qué es la contaminación plástica?
Lee mas

¿Qué es la contaminación plástica?

La contaminación plástica es la acumulación de objetos y partículas de plástico en el medio ambiente de la Tierra que afecta negativamente a la vida silvestre, el hábitat de la vida silvestre y los humanos. Los plásticos que actúan como contaminantes se clasifican por tamaño en micro, meso o macro desechos.